Description

Drivers on North Belmont Ave ignore the No Parking spaces, sometimes with parking with part of their vehicles blocking the exit lane. Also, distracted pedestrians walk into the lane without looking. Installing facing convex mirrors like the ones where the Publix parking area exits onto Ellwood Avenue would be a very good safety feature. On the North Sheppard Street end, cars parked along the side of the alley make entering and leaving extremely difficult, especially for emergency vehicles.

    To report parking violations on/along City streets please contact: SP+ Parking Enforcement at 804 649-3025. This number is available Monday through Friday, 7 AM - 9PM. To report violations after hours or on weekends please contact Non-Emergency Police at 804-646-5100. Common violations include parking in front of driveways, handicap ramps or fire hydrants, parking on sidewalks or curbs, parking in crosswalks, bike lanes or bus stops, etc. Other examples of Common Parking Violations can be found on RVA.gov in the Tickets section of our Parking page.
